Extension:ChangePersonal/hi

From MediaWiki.org
Jump to navigation Jump to search
This page is a translated version of the page Extension:ChangePersonal and the translation is 100% complete.

Other languages:
Deutsch • ‎English • ‎dansk • ‎español • ‎polski • ‎sicilianu • ‎हिन्दी • ‎中文 • ‎日本語
मीडियाविकि एक्सटेंशन मैनुअल
OOjs UI icon advanced.svg
changepersonal
रिलीज की स्थिति: बीटा
Template:Extension/hi Parser extension
विवरण यह व्यक्तिगत लिंक बदलने की अनुमति देता है
लेखक Thomas Lorentsen (matxtalk)
नवीनतम संस्करण 0.9 (2007-11-15)
MediaWiki 1.11
लाइसेंस कोई लाइसेंस निर्दिष्ट नहीं है
==डाउनलोड== नीचे देखें
Translate the ChangePersonal extension if it is available at translatewiki.net
चेक उपयोग और संस्करण मैट्रिक्स.

यह एक्सटेंशन क्या कर सकता है?

यह व्यक्तिगत_रल्स में परिवर्तन की अनुमति देने के लिए एक त्वरित विस्तार है। मैंने इसे विशेष पृष्ठ पर इंगित करने के लिए लॉगिन लिंक को संशोधित करने के लिए उपयोग किया। इस एक्सटेंशन के साथ अन्य व्यक्तिगत यूआरएल को जल्दी से संशोधित किया जा सकता है।

उपयोग

उस एक्सटेंशन को इंस्टॉल और संपादित या संलग्न करें जिसे आपको बदलने की आवश्यकता है

स्थापित

इस एक्सटेंशन को स्थापित करने के लिए, निम्न को स्थानीय सेटिंग्स में जोड़ें:

require_once("$IP/extensions/changepersonal.php");

कोड

<?
/*
 * Change Personal for changing the personal urls
 * @author Thomas Lorentsen
 * @copyright © 2007 by Thomas Lorentsen
 * @licence GNU General Public Licence 3.0 or later
*/

if( !defined( 'MEDIAWIKI' ) ) {
  echo( "This file is an extension to the MediaWiki software and cannot be used standalone.\n" );
  die();
}

$wgExtensionCredits['parserhook'][] = array(
  'name'          => 'Change Personal',
  'author'        => 'Thomas Lorentsen',
  'url'           => 'http://www.mediawiki.org/wiki/Extension:ChangePersonal',
  'description'   => "Changes the personal urls such as the login link"
);

function changePersonal(&$personal_urls, &$wgTitle) {
  # This points the login link at the top right to the special page
  $personal_urls['login']['href'] = './Special:Userlogin?returnto=' . $wgTitle->mUrlform;
$personal_urls['anonlogin']['href'] = './Special:Userlogin?returnto=' . $wgTitle->mUrlform;
  # Append to this as needed
  return true;
}

$wgHooks['PersonalUrls'][] = 'changePersonal';

समस्याएं

विशेष पृष्ठों को देखते समय, यह पुनर्निर्देशन गलत होने का कारण बन सकता है। यह पाया गया है कि एक हार्डकोडेड यूआरएल काम का उपयोग करना।

एक बेहतर समाधान की जरूरत है!

यह भी देखें